Description	This dataset contains data on DNA sequencing.<br>
	It is directly derived from data available on the old TCGA portal and transformed into GDM format through the TCGA2BED pipeline.<br>
	Documentation is available at http://bioinf.iasi.cnr.it/tcga2bed/data/TCGA2BED_format_definition.pdf.<br>

	This type of next generation sequencing (NGS) experiment discovers mutations by aligning DNA sequences derived from tumor samples to sequences derived from normal samples and a reference sequence.<br>
	<br>
	The dataset includes tab separated BED files, in which the DNA-seq .maf file is converted, with the following fields:<br>
	<ol>
	<li>chrom (i.e., the name of the chromosome, e.g., chr3, chrY, chr2_random, retrieved from the 5. field of the TCGA maf file)</li>
	<li>chromStart (i.e., the starting position of the feature in the chromosome or scaffold, e.g., 999, retrieved from the 6. field of the TCGA maf file)</li>
	<li>chromEnd (i.e., the ending position of the feature in the chromosome or scaffold, e.g., 1000, retrieved from the 7. field of the TCGA maf file)</li>
	<li>strand (i.e., it defines the strand, either '+' or '-'., retrieved from the 8. field of the TCGA maf file)</li>
	<li>hugo_symbol (i.e., the symbol of the gene related to the reported variant, if it exists, e.g., "EGFR", retrieved from the 1. field of the TCGA maf file)</li>
	<li>entrez_gene_id (i.e., the Entrez gene ID of the gene related to the reported variant, if it exists, e.g., "1956", retrieved from the 2. field of the TCGA maf file)</li>
	<li>variant_classification (i.e., the classification of the reported variant, e.g., "Missense_Mutation", retrieved from the 9. field of the TCGA maf file)</li>
	<li>variant_type (i.e., the type of mutation, e.g., "INS", retrieved from the 10. field of the TCGA maf file)</li>
	<li>reference_allele (i.e., the plus strand reference allele at this position, e.g., "A", retrieved from the 11. field of the TCGA maf file)</li>
	<li>tumor_seq_allele1 (i.e., the tumor sequencing (discovery) allele 1, e.g., "C", retrieved from the 12. field of the TCGA maf file)</li>
	<li>tumor_seq_allele2 (i.e., the tumor sequencing (discovery) allele 2, e.g., "G", retrieved from the 13. field of the TCGA maf file)</li>
	<li>dbsnp_rs (i.e., the latest dbSNP rs ID, e.g., "rs12345", retrieved from the 14. field of the TCGA maf file)</li>
	<li>tumor_sample_barcode (i.e., the BCR aliquot barcode for the tumor sample, e.g., "TCGA-02-0021-01A-01D-0002-04", retrieved from the 16. field of the TCGA maf file)</li>
	<li>matched_norm_sample_barcode (i.e., the BCR aliquot barcode for the matched normal sample, e.g., "TCGA-02-0021-10A-01D-0002-04", retrieved from the 17. field of the TCGA maf file)</li>
	<li>match_norm_seq_allele1 (i.e., the Matched normal sequencing allele 1, e.g., "T", retrieved from the 18. field of the TCGA maf file)</li>
	<li>match_norm_seq_allele2 (i.e., the Matched normal sequencing allele 2, e.g., "ACGT", retrieved from the 19. field of the TCGA maf file)</li>
	<li>matched_norm_sample_uuid (i.e., the BCR aliquot UUID for matched normal, e.g., "567e8487-e29b-32d4-a716-446655443246", retrieved from the 34. field of the TCGA maf file)</li>
	</ol>
